QC Photo Documentation: Best Practices & Tools
Keeping thorough QC photo documentation is critical for fabrication processes. It provides a pictorial record of product grade at various stages, assisting in defect investigation, root cause identification, and process enhancement. Best practices involve using consistent lighting, backgrounds, and angles for each examination. Clearly label each photo with relevant information like date, time, product ID, and defect description. Several tools can support this process. High-resolution cameras, even smartphone cameras, can be sufficient if used correctly. Specialized QC software can streamline image capture, organization, and documentation. Cloud-based storage solutions enable convenient access and collaboration. Consistent review and revision of documentation procedures ensures correctness and effectiveness. Don’t overlook the power of a well-documented problem; it's a precious asset for continuous improvement. Allocating time and resources into robust photo documentation pays dividends in reduced rework, improved trustworthiness, and enhanced customer satisfaction.

QC Doppelgangers: Identifying Defect Patterns
In testing control, recognizing recurring problems – or “QC Doppelgangers” – is vital for forward-looking improvement. These aren't identical copies of the same bug; rather, they are defects that share underlying causes or manifest in similar ways. Identifying these patterns moves teams beyond reactive firefighting and towards a more tactical approach to mitigation. Analyzing defect data – from qc photos bug reports, code reviews, and testing results – can reveal these common "doppelgangers." Look for similarities in the areas of the code affected, the types of errors, or the stages of the development process where they originate. Using tools for root cause analysis and utilizing techniques like Pareto charts can emphasize the most prevalent defect patterns. By addressing these underlying influences, teams can considerably reduce future occurrences and improve overall product dependability. This preventive approach isn't just about fixing separate bugs – it's about building a more robust and durable development process.

QC Photo Analysis: Spotting Minor Flaws
Inspection of photographs goes far beyond simply checking for apparent defects. Truly effective QC photo analysis requires a keen eye for minute flaws that might otherwise go unnoticed. These imperfections, while not immediately damaging, can accumulate and significantly impact the total image quality, or even render a product unusable. Techniques like pixel peeping – examining images at high magnification – are crucial for identifying issues like dust spots, minor scratches, or inconsistencies in color balance. Furthermore, understanding common photographic errors – such as motion blur, focus errors, or lighting problems – allows for targeted inspection. It’s not just about *seeing* the flaws, but understanding their potential impact and prioritizing them based to their severity. A detailed QC process will also consider factors like sharpness, contrast, and dynamic range, ensuring that every image meets the required specifications. In conclusion, mastering the art of spotting subtle flaws is essential for maintaining high-quality visual output and providing consistently excellent results.
